Output 62a064fac9c7628e5303991820fed8385d05be6c7b3414b0e7a389cc8296238c:5

value
731800230
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34dcc85ae83d02047fb1623c2b11df8a35b75c2e OP_EQUALVERIFY OP_CHECKSIG
address
LQ3TtSAmh94hnjKaArHUfPHK9YNtxMshdj
transaction
62a064fac9c7628e5303991820fed8385d05be6c7b3414b0e7a389cc8296238c
spent
true